History and Evolution
The principle of using standardized containers for shipping was initially introduced in the 1950s by American business owner Malcolm McLean. McLean's vision was to enhance the loading and dumping process of cargo ships, minimizing the time and cost connected with traditional breakbulk shipping approaches. The very first container ship, the Ideal-X, set sail in 1956 with 58 metal containers, marking the start of a new era in logistics.

2-7.jpgThe International Organization for Standardization (ISO) formalized the dimensions and requirements for shipping containers in the 1960s, resulting in the prevalent adoption of the 20-foot and 40-foot standard sizes. These standardized dimensions enabled much easier handling and stacking, making the containers more versatile and cost-efficient. Today, steel shipping containers are used in over 90% of global trade, with millions of systems in flow.

Building and Design
Steel shipping containers are developed to stand up to the severe conditions of maritime and overland transportation. The primary components of a standard container consist of:

Frame and Structure: The container is built from a tough steel frame, which offers the foundation for its robust design. The frame includes the flooring, walls, roofing, and corner posts.
Corrugated Sides: The sides of the container are made from corrugated steel sheets, which boost structural integrity and withstand deformation under heavy loads.
Doors: The doors are usually made of steel and equipped with safe locking systems to prevent unapproved gain access to and ensure cargo security.
Covering: The outside of the container is coated with a weather-resistant paint to safeguard against corrosion and UV damage. The interior is frequently lined with wood or other materials to prevent damage to sensitive cargo.
The basic sizes of steel shipping containers are:

20 foot container-Foot Container (TEU): This is the most common size, with an internal volume of about 33.2 cubic meters. It is perfect for smaller shipments and can be easily transferred by truck, rail, and ship.
40-Foot Container (FEU): This larger 20f container has an internal volume of about 67.7 cubic meters and appropriates for bulkier and much heavier goods. It is often used for long-distance shipping.
High Cube Containers: These are 40-foot containers with an additional 9.6 inches in height, providing more internal space for cargo.
Specialized Containers: These consist of refrigerated containers (reefers) for temperature-sensitive goods, open-top containers for oversized loads, and tank containers for liquids and gases.
Applications Beyond Shipping
While steel shipping containers are primarily used for transportation, their versatility has led to many other applications:

Mobile Storage Units: Many organizations and people use containers as mobile storage options for devices, stock, and personal belongings.
Housing: Architects and designers have repurposed shipping containers into homes, offices, and even hotels. These structures are economical, sustainable, and can be put together rapidly.
Retail Spaces: Containers are typically converted into pop-up shops, food trucks, and mobile retail systems, providing a flexible and portable solution for companies.
Emergency Shelters: In disaster-prone areas, 20ft shipping containers containers can be quickly released as emergency shelters, offering instant relief and security.
Data Centers: Some business have developed containerized information centers, which are pre-fabricated and can be quickly transferred and installed.
Ecological Impact
The ecological effect of steel shipping containers is a double-edged sword. On one hand, the production of new containers requires significant quantities of energy and basic materials, adding to carbon emissions and resource exhaustion. On the other hand, the reuse and repurposing of containers can have a favorable ecological impact by decreasing waste and lowering the need for new building and construction materials.

Sustainability: Repurposed containers can be used for decades, reducing the requirement for new building products and reducing waste. This makes them a sustainable option for construction and storage.
Recycling: At the end of their useful life, steel containers can be recycled, with the metal being repurposed for other manufacturing processes.
Energy Efficiency: Container homes and structures are often created to be energy-efficient, with insulation and solar panels incorporated into the style.
